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

A measuring transducer, which is embodied to produce and output a measurement signal dependent on the content of H + and/or OH − ions present in a measured medium, wherein the measuring transducer has, in a region provided for contact with the measured medium, at least one polymer membrane selectively conducting H + and/or OH − ions. The polymer membrane can comprise an H + ion conducting polymer and/or an OH − ion conducting polymer.
